In recent news, 3 men recently filed a police report after claiming that a sack of money belonging to a security company in Alor Setar, Kedah was robbed when they were driving.

Kota Setar Police shared a statement on Facebook, revealing how the 3 men who work as security guards explained how the company’s van they were driving had allegedly been robbed and a sack containing RM200,000 worth of cash was stolen.

The police didn’t buy their story

The statement revealed that police were suspicious of the initial explanations given by the security guards, which were later found to be mere fabrications.

Following this, the security company filed a police report for further action. All suspects who are local citizens aged 28 to 38, were detained by the police to assist in the investigation.

The suspects have been remanded

The 3 men have been remanded for 3 days, starting November 20, to aid in investigating a breach of trust involving the company’s money.

The police have concluded the case and will refer the investigation to the Deputy Prosecutor soon for potential charges.

The case is being investigated under Section 408 of the Penal Code for criminal breach of trust, which carries a punishment of imprisonment for no less than one year and up to 14 years, along with whipping, and possibly a fine upon conviction.
